1 #objdump: -dr
2 #as: -mfix-24k -32
3 #name: 24K: Triple Store (Range Check >= 24)
4 
5 .*: +file format .*mips.*
6 
7 Disassembly of section .text:
8 0+ <.*>:
9    0:	a1130000 	sb	s3,0\(t0\)
10    4:	a1130001 	sb	s3,1\(t0\)
11    8:	00000000 	nop
12    c:	a1130018 	sb	s3,24\(t0\)
13   10:	0000000d 	break
14   14:	a1130000 	sb	s3,0\(t0\)
15   18:	a1130001 	sb	s3,1\(t0\)
16   1c:	a1130019 	sb	s3,25\(t0\)
17   20:	0000000d 	break
18   24:	a1130001 	sb	s3,1\(t0\)
19   28:	a1130019 	sb	s3,25\(t0\)
20   2c:	a113001a 	sb	s3,26\(t0\)
21   30:	0000000d 	break
22   34:	a1130000 	sb	s3,0\(t0\)
23   38:	a5130003 	sh	s3,3\(t0\)
24   3c:	00000000 	nop
25   40:	a113001a 	sb	s3,26\(t0\)
26   44:	0000000d 	break
27   48:	a5130000 	sh	s3,0\(t0\)
28   4c:	a1130003 	sb	s3,3\(t0\)
29   50:	a113001a 	sb	s3,26\(t0\)
30   54:	0000000d 	break
31   58:	a1130023 	sb	s3,35\(t0\)
32   5c:	a5130020 	sh	s3,32\(t0\)
33   60:	a1130009 	sb	s3,9\(t0\)
34   64:	0000000d 	break
35   68:	a1130001 	sb	s3,1\(t0\)
36   6c:	a5130019 	sh	s3,25\(t0\)
37   70:	a113001b 	sb	s3,27\(t0\)
38   74:	0000000d 	break
39   78:	a1130000 	sb	s3,0\(t0\)
40   7c:	ad130007 	sw	s3,7\(t0\)
41   80:	00000000 	nop
42   84:	a113001c 	sb	s3,28\(t0\)
43   88:	0000000d 	break
44   8c:	a1130000 	sb	s3,0\(t0\)
45   90:	a1130007 	sb	s3,7\(t0\)
46   94:	ad13001c 	sw	s3,28\(t0\)
47   98:	0000000d 	break
48   9c:	a1130040 	sb	s3,64\(t0\)
49   a0:	ad13003b 	sw	s3,59\(t0\)
50   a4:	00000000 	nop
51   a8:	ad130025 	sw	s3,37\(t0\)
52   ac:	0000000d 	break
53   b0:	ad130040 	sw	s3,64\(t0\)
54   b4:	a113003d 	sb	s3,61\(t0\)
55   b8:	a1130027 	sb	s3,39\(t0\)
56   bc:	0000000d 	break
57   c0:	a1130001 	sb	s3,1\(t0\)
58   c4:	ad130019 	sw	s3,25\(t0\)
59   c8:	a113001d 	sb	s3,29\(t0\)
60   cc:	0000000d 	break
61 	\.\.\.
62